Handover — wellness room

New starters: the wellness room on Level 3 at Tarnow House is booked via the Restly board by the kitchen — pen and paper, nothing fancy. Half-hour slots, wipe down after use, lights off when you leave. Mari has it reserved Tuesdays 12–1, don't bump her. The door stays locked outside booked slots. Until your badge is activated, use the code below.

staff pass of fafop-fawep = bdg-PVV-6

Undo/Redo ownership — Sketchfen diagram editor. The command-stack module lives in core/history; do not modify without reviewing the coalescing rules for drag operations. Known issue: redo after a group-ungroup cycle can desync connector anchors. Primary maintainer is Tova on the Canvas team; she reviews all history-related patches. For questions or urgent regressions, reach her at the address below.

escalation mailbox, bagef-bagag: oliax.drumir.jorath@crelvolabs.test

## Releases

Quillbarrow pins every runtime dependency to an exact version in the release manifest. On-call engineers must never bump a pin during an incident; instead, roll back to the last green build. Transitive pins are regenerated weekly by the Larkspur bot and reviewed before merge. Each release tarball is signed before upload, using the key below.

rollout seal: bky9_2369ZXVnu